George led the Air Safety Institute team from September 2014 through January 2017, bringing extensive general aviation and military experience. A former U.S. Navy F-18E squadron commanding officer, he completed a 20-year Navy career in aviation safety and training leadership roles. An F-18 and F-14 instructor and check pilot, George has more than 5,000 flight hours, over 850 carrier-arrested landings, and holds ATP, CFII, and MEI certificates. He holds degrees from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University and the Naval Postgraduate School and is a graduate of the U.S. Navy’s Aviation Safety School.
